Definition
adjMiniature, tiny, small.
nounAbbreviation of miniskirt.

Literary Quotations & Historical Citations
"All Normal Catholic Schoolgirls had creative ways of sluttifying our pure-as-the-driven-snow required attire. […] Most important is rolling your skirt so that it is a virtual mini […]"
— 2010, Donna Freitas, The Possibilities of Sainthood:
"Micros will move upwards to where they have the same power and speed as today's minis."
— 1975 June 25, Computerworld, page 20:
"Time sharing will be done by the mini because time sharing (the bulk of which is simple text editing) is the wrong thing to do on a maxi and the right thing on a mini."
— 1976, E. Salkovitz, “Science, Technology, and the Modern Navy: Thirtieth Anniversary, 1946-1976”, in (Please provide the book title or journal name), United States. Office of Naval Research, page 474:
"In addition to decants, minis, and used bottles of vintage, perfume nips are a fun way to try out vintage, and they seem to be all over the Internet."
— 2013, Barbara Herman, Scent and Subversion: Decoding a Century of Provocative Perfume, page 261:
